Country Court is seeking an Activities Coordinator (Bank) at Ruby Lodge Care Home in Thirsk. You will be responsible for organizing varied activities to enhance residents' lives, coordinating trips, and organizing events.

Ideal candidates should exhibit a friendly and caring approach, with the ability to engage well with residents and their families.

The position offers competitive pay, training opportunities, and benefits like annual pay reviews and a pension scheme.

How to prepare for a job interview at Country Court

Show Your Passion for Wellbeing

Make sure to express your genuine interest in enhancing the lives of residents. Share personal experiences or stories that highlight your caring nature and how you’ve positively impacted others' wellbeing.

Prepare Activity Ideas

Come prepared with a few creative activity ideas tailored for different types of residents. This shows initiative and gives you a chance to demonstrate your understanding of what makes activities engaging and enjoyable.

Engage with Empathy

During the interview, practice active listening and respond thoughtfully. Show that you can connect with residents and their families by discussing how you would approach sensitive situations with empathy and care.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are questions that show your interest in the role and the care home environment. Inquire about the current activities programme or how they measure the success of their events, which demonstrates your commitment to making a difference.
